SEC. 70 4 . E X PANSION OF SURVIVOR ELIGIBILITY UNDER TRICARE DENTAL PROGRAM. P aragraph (3) of section 1076a(k) of title 10, United States Code, is amended to read as follows: ‘‘(3) Such term does not include a dependent by reason of paragraph (2) after the end of the three-year period beginning on the date of the member’s death, except that, in the case of a dependent of the deceased who is described by subparagraph ( D ) or (I) of section 1072(2) of this title, the period of continued eligibility shall be the longer of the following periods beginning on such date: ‘‘(A) T hree years. ‘‘(B) The period ending on the date on which such dependent attains 21 years of age. ‘‘(C) In the case of such dependent who, at 21 years of age, is enrolled in a full-time course of study in a secondary school or in a full-time course of study in an institution of higher education approved by the administering Secretary and was, at the time of the member’s death, in fact dependent on the member for over one-half of such dependent’s support, the period ending on the earlier of the following dates: ‘‘(i) The date on which such dependent ceases to pursue such a course of study, as determined by the administering Secretary. ‘‘(ii) The date on which such dependent attains 23 years of age.’’.
